JBS Modification Proposal: Don't inherit master bug labels when creating backport records

Lindenmaier, Goetz goetz.lindenmaier at sap.com
Mon Jun 27 05:40:19 UTC 2022


+1 

Best Goetz.

> -----Original Message-----
> From: jdk-updates-dev <jdk-updates-dev-retn at openjdk.org> On Behalf Of
> Langer, Christoph
> Sent: Saturday, June 25, 2022 1:50 PM
> To: Seán Coffey <sean.coffey at oracle.com>; jdk-dev <jdk-
> dev at openjdk.java.net>; jdk-updates-dev <jdk-updates-
> dev at openjdk.java.net>
> Subject: RE: JBS Modification Proposal: Don't inherit master bug labels when
> creating backport records
> 
> This sounds like a good proposal.
> 
> Cheers
> Christoph
> 
> > -----Original Message-----
> > From: jdk-dev <jdk-dev-retn at openjdk.org> On Behalf Of Seán Coffey
> > Sent: Donnerstag, 23. Juni 2022 18:32
> > To: jdk-dev <jdk-dev at openjdk.java.net>; jdk-updates-dev <jdk-updates-
> > dev at openjdk.java.net>
> > Subject: JBS Modification Proposal: Don't inherit master bug labels when
> > creating backport records
> >
> > Since the launch of the OpenJDK Jira Bug System, the default behaviour of
> the
> > manual "Create Backport" action has been to inherit the master bug labels
> for
> > the newly created backport record. The experience for most when
> manually
> > creating a backport record is to delete all inherited labels. In comparison,
> > nowadays, the vast majority of backport records are created by bots (e.g.
> > Dukebot) upon pushing a change to a project repo. These automated bots
> don't
> > inherit labels from the master bug.
> > That approach fits better since all processes that I'm aware of ask that
> project
> > tracking labels be added to the master bug only.
> >
> > I'd like to propose a JBS infra change whereby the manual "Create
> Backport"
> > action adopts the bot position of creating backports with no labels. Are
> there
> > any comments/concerns with such a tweak ?
> >
> > regards,
> > Sean.



More information about the jdk-updates-dev mailing list